— A few renames.
OFExceptions:
* OFNoMemException to OFOutOfMemoryException.
* OFMemNotPartOfObjException to OFMemoryNotPartOfObjectException.OFObject:
* -[addItemToMemoryPool:] to -[addMemoryToPool:].
* -[allocWithSize:] to -[allocMemoryWithSize:].
* -[allocNItems:withSize] to -[allocMemoryForNItems:withSize:].
* -[resizeMem:toSize] to -[resizeMemory:toSize:].
* -[resizeMem:toNItems:withSize:] to
-[resizeMemoryToNItems:withSize:].
* -[freeMem] to -[freeMemory:].OFString:
* -[urlencode] to -[urlEncodedString].
* -[urldecode] to -[urlDecodedString]. (user: js, size: 8338) [annotate] [blame] [check-ins using]
